THE PACT
For eighteen years the Hartes and the Golds have lived next door to each other, sharing everything from takeaways to school drop-offs. So it's no surprise when teenagers Chris and Emily, soul mates since they were born, start dating.
When the late-night call comes in from hospital, no one is prepared for the appalling truth: Emily has died from a gunshot wound to the head as part of an apparent suicide pact. The gun holds a single unspent bullet that Chris tells police he intended for himself. But the local detective has his doubts, and in the wake of this unthinkable act, two devastated families must ask themselves: how well do we ever really know our children?
JODI PICOULT
She is the author of 25 novels, with 40 million copies sold worldwide. Her last twelve books have debuted at 1 on the New York Times bestseller list, including her most recent, THE BOOK OF TWO WAYS. Five novels have been made into movies and BETWEEN THE LINES co-written with daughter Samantha van Leer has been adapted as a musical. She is the recipient of multiple awards, including the New England Bookseller Award for Fiction, the Alex Award from the YA Library Services Association, and the NH Literary Award for Outstanding Literary Merit. She is also the co-librettist for the musical BREATHE, and the upcoming musical THE BOOK THIEF. She lives in New Hampshire with her husband.

PICOULT JODI
Jodi Lynn Picoult nació el 19 de mayo de 1966 en Nesconset, Long Island, Nueva York. Estudió Escritura Creativa en la Universidad de Princeton y posteriormente realizó un máster en Educación en la Universidad de Harvard. Su primera historia la escribió a los cinco años y comenzó a publicar novelas en 1992. Ha trabajado como guionista y periodista, además de dedicarse a la docencia en sus primeros años profesionales. En 2003 recibió el premio New England Booksellers Award en la categoría de ficción. Vive en New Hampshire con su esposo y sus tres hijos y continúa escribiendo novelas centradas en temas sociales y familiares.
